Grant Application Requirements (Pre-Event)
AstraZeneca supports Grant for independent bona-fide scientific, medical, or healthcare-related educational activities and/or activities that contribute to the improvement of patient care.
Supportable grant applications must:
- Be submitted at least 45 days prior to the start date or requested decision date.
- Have alignment to AstraZeneca’s core therapeutic areas and sustainability goals that advance patient health, increase access to care, drive science innovation and build resilient communities.
- Provide no tangible benefits to AstraZeneca for support (items with an attached value such as entry tickets, attendance, booth or floor space, prominent print or online corporate logo placement).
- Be unsolicited, not require involvement or be influenced by AstraZeneca in the design or execution of the grant supported activities.
- Be submitted by registered not-for-profit organizations, charities, medical or academic societies, medical associations, universities, hospitals, or foundations.
- Not be to request support for individual healthcare professionals (HCPs), their practices, or clinics.
- Be submitted by registered not-for-profit / charity / medical or academic society or medical association or university or hospital or foundation or established physician organization or be requested by organization working on their behalf.
- Not to be submitted for External Sponsored Research (ESR) or any study involving AstraZeneca products. For more information on ESR refer to: Externally Sponsored Scientific Research - AstraZeneca.
- Note: For Journal Clubs and Rounds Grant Requests:
- AstraZeneca may attend as silent observers if permitted by the organization's request letter.
- Journal clubs and rounds can only be supported if held in appropriate learning settings, such as hospitals, clinics, or academic institutions.
To Submit a Grant Application
You can submit a grant application in CyberGrants for further review and consideration.
To support your application, please provide the complete application details and upload the documentation below:
- A letter of request from a registered not-for-profit or registered charity organization. The letter of request must be on the requesting organization’s letterhead including detail:
- Who: target audience
- What: anticipated impact (what will it accomplish?)
- Where: program location
- When: event dates
- If other companies are also supporting the event/activity/project.
- A complete detailed budget for the program/event (Not just AstraZeneca’s requested amount).
- A robust finalized/draft agenda which includes the objectives/dates/times/location (if applicable).
- For not-for-profit organizations: Provide your latest annual report or your current registered provincial/federal financial statements, along with a list of current directors.

What Happens Next
- You’ll receive an email from ExternalFunding@astrazeneca.com confirming receipt.
- AstraZeneca reviews your application and will contact you if additional information is needed.
- You will be notified by email when your request is approved or not approved.
- Official approval is issued via the CyberGrants system.
- Following approval, you’ll be asked to enter banking details for Electronic Fund Transfer (EFT).
- You’ll receive a letter of agreement to sign.
Reconciliation Requirements (Post-Event)
45 days post the CyberGrants ‘Program End Date’, organizations will receive a CyberGrants email notification to upload documents/materials as proof of completion to satisfy the below Post-Funding principles:
- Demonstrate that the event/initiative took place.
- Demonstrate that the purpose and deliverables of the request were fulfilled.
- Demonstrate that the funds were utilized as agreed upon per the request.
